Men's Soccer: Brigante's hat trick leads Norwich to 6-2 win over Emmanuel

Box Score

BOSTON – Norwich University sophomore forward Alec Brigante (Colchester, Vt.) netted a hat trick to lead the Cadets past Emmanuel College 6-2 on Wednesday evening at Roberto Clemente Field. Norwich improved to 11-4-2 overall on the year and moved to 5-1-2 in Great Northeast Athletic Conference (GNAC) action. The loss dipped the Saints to 5-8-2 and 4-4 in the GNAC.

Both squads battled the elements for the game's entirety with constant downpours as well as heavy wind gusts of up to 75 MPH. After winning the coin toss, Norwich elected to have the wind at its backs to open the match which would aid in the game's first score. Following an Emmanuel foul at midfield, NU freshman Jeff Purdy (Grantham, N.H.) sent a ball into the box that sailed over the defensive line. Sophomore forward Jacob Zimmerman (Litchfield, N.H.) was able to track the ball with through the wind, heading home the only marker of the half to give the Cadets a 1-0 lead 19:42 into the action.

Norwich dominated play in the opening stanza, outshooting the Saints 12-2 while also holding a 6-0 advantage on corners.

With the wind now at its backs, Emmanuel looked to even the game but it was the Cadets who struck first to make it 2-0 at the 54:55 marker. Brigante fed senior Chris Bristol (Clinton, Conn.) for his sixth goal of the season and just 65 seconds later it was Brigante who delivered the eventual game-winner on a brilliant touch in traffic just in front of the EC goal. Zimmerman delivered a well stuck ball towards the back post and with his back facing the goal, Brigante redirected the ball through the legs of an Emmanuel defender in past senior goalkeeper Garrett Charette to make it 3-0 Norwich.

The Cadets added a fourth goal during the 63rd minute of play as Zimmerman potted his second goal of the match, finishing an unassisted score to make it 4-0, but Emmanuel answered less than a minute later to cut the lead to 4-1. Sophomore Colin O'Donnell fired a laser from 35 yards out, finding the side netting for his second goal of the year making it a three-goal game with 27 minutes remaining.

Emmanuel continued to surge as freshman Cameron Messier played a through ball to the feet of senior James Carroll deep in NU territory. Carroll took one touch towards the goal before burying his fifth goal of the year, beating Norwich keeper Christian Hallstrom (Laz Vegas, Nev.) to the near post to make it 4-2.

Brigante made sure to not allow the hosts to get its hopes up, scoring his second goal of the evening in the 72nd minute to make it 5-2. Zimmerman played a ball to senior Derek Morin (South Paris, Maine) who blasted a shot on frame. Charette was able to make the initial save but the rebound found the head of Brigante to bump the visitor's lead back to three goals.

The sophomore finished off the hat trick with his third score of the night coming minutes later, with Morin getting credit for the assist, capping the scoring at 6-2.

Norwich owned a 24-7 shots advantage.

Hallstrom earned the victory in goal making four saves for the Cadets, while Charette posted seven saves for Emmanuel.
